US Customs Seize $3.2m of Counterfeit Jewelry from China May 04, 21 by John Jeffay (IDEX Online) - Two shipments of counterfeit jewelry, including hundreds of fake Cartier a nd Hermes items, have been seized by customs officers as they entered the US from China. The total haul would have been worth almost $3.2m if genuine. The shipments, intercepted in Cincinnati, Ohio, were were headed to private residences in Jeffersonville, Indiana, a nd Miami Beach, Florida, according to a U.S. Customs and Border Protection (CBP) statement. One contained 543 bracelets and rings labeled as Cartier. In the other were 191 bracelets, rings, and earrings with Cartier and Hermes emblems.
